I have a question.


I'm working with 0.2.8.

If I decide to use 0.2.9, will it be transparent or is there any database change (or anyting else) that could make it fail ?

It should work transparently - there is a database change (because of tags) but it should be done incrementally (noSQL can do this ;) ) so no migration scripts needed. I have updated my installs just by dropping in the new war file and everything worked.

But maybe try to backup your DB somewhere first if you have some data you don't want to loose.

A question about tags : when I put a tag, it's only visible/"choosable" on the item I've modified. If I open or create an item, tag list is empty and I have to create a new (eventually the same) tag.
Perhaps it's normal ?

yes, this is how is it designed (actually, this is the MMF (minimum marketable feature) for tags). 
I don't expect the tags being reused too much. For example if some task is blocked, than you will make a tag with name like "B" and a description why is it blocked. The name would be re-usable, the reason not. 
When it will start to be painful because the same tag will be reused in many tasks I may implement persistent tags, but I don't see to much reasons to do it so far...
